Essential Business Licenses Required to Operate in Singapore: A Comprehensive Guide

Singapore, consistently ranked among the world's easiest places to do business, offers a pro-business environment, political stability, and a robust legal framework. However, establishing and operating a company in this thriving city-state necessitates a thorough understanding of its regulatory requirements, particularly concerning business licenses and permits. While the incorporation process itself is streamlined, the subsequent acquisition of necessary operational licenses is paramount for legal compliance and sustainable growth. This comprehensive guide delves into the essential business licenses required to operate in Singapore, providing practical insights for entrepreneurs and business professionals.

Understanding Singapore's Licensing Framework

Singapore adopts a sector-specific licensing approach, meaning that the types of licenses a business requires are primarily determined by its industry, nature of operations, and specific activities. There isn't a single, overarching 'general business license' that applies to all entities. Instead, companies must identify and secure permits from various government agencies, each regulating a particular sector or activity. This decentralised yet efficient system ensures specialised oversight and adherence to industry-specific standards.

Before embarking on the licensing journey, it is crucial for businesses to accurately define their core activities. A common pitfall for new entrants is misidentifying their operational scope, leading to delays or non-compliance. The Singapore Business Federation (SBF) and the various government agencies often provide online tools and resources to help businesses identify relevant licenses. For instance, the GoBusiness Licensing portal is a unified platform designed to simplify the application process for many common licenses, acting as a single touchpoint for multiple government agencies.

Key considerations when assessing licensing needs include:

  • Industry Classification: Is the business in finance, food and beverage, education, healthcare, retail, or manufacturing?
  • Specific Activities: Does it involve importing/exporting, handling controlled goods, providing professional services, or operating a physical premise?
  • Target Audience: Are services provided to the general public, specific professional groups, or other businesses?
  • Physical Presence: Will the business operate from a commercial office, a retail storefront, or a home office?

Failure to obtain the requisite licenses can result in significant penalties, including fines, operational suspension, and even imprisonment. Therefore, meticulous planning and proactive engagement with regulatory bodies are non-negotiable.
